Shipping carriers are companies that transport goods, documents, and packages from one location to another, moving them by air, sea, rail, or road. As a vital part of the supply chain, they are responsible for ensuring items are delivered smoothly and on time, whether they’re going across town or around the world.
If you’re looking to ship to or within Afghanistan, the most popular and recognized carriers include the national service, Afghan Post, as well as international giants like FedEx, DHL, and UPS. When sending items from overseas, it’s wise to research these companies and compare their services, rates, and customer reviews to find the right fit.
Before you ship, it’s important to be aware of the rules. The maximum weight for a package depends on the carrier and service; with UPS, for example, it’s typically between 70 and 150 pounds. Delivery times also vary, with a service like DHL usually taking between 2 and 7 business days. More importantly, there are definite restrictions on what you can send, as prohibited items like weapons, flammable materials, and illegal substances cannot be shipped. You must also follow customs regulations, which means accurately describing the package contents, declaring their value, and filling out all required forms.
For valuable or fragile items, most carriers in Afghanistan offer insurance, so be sure to ask about your options. For shipments within the country, local carriers usually allow you to drop off packages at their offices or partner locations, and some may also offer pickup services.
Once your package is on its way, you can keep an eye on its progress. To track an item with Afghan Post, for instance, you just need to go to their website and enter your tracking number. If something goes wrong and your package is lost or damaged, you will need to file a claim by contacting the carrier’s customer service and providing them with all the necessary documentation about the incident.
